Any revisions to temperatures recorded after data is finalized for this market's timeframe will not be considered for this market's resolution.Current forecasts from the Israel Meteorological Service and regional models place Tel Aviv’s May 18 maximum near the 29–30 °C threshold, creating the tight market split between those two outcomes. Typical May coastal climatology features diurnal warming under subtropical high pressure, tempered by a strengthening sea breeze that often caps afternoon peaks; slight differences in model runs hinge on wind direction, cloud cover timing, and boundary-layer moisture. Historical analogs for mid-May show daily highs averaging 26–28 °C, so any modest suppression of the marine layer or reduced onshore flow could push readings to 31 °C while persistent sea-breeze cooling would favor 28 °C or lower.
